Unique Art Installations

One of the most distinctive features of Gwynns Falls/Leakin Park is the collection of art installations placed thoughtfully along the trails. These creative works transform a simple walk into an outdoor gallery experience. Children are naturally drawn to these artistic expressions, making them excellent landmarks for family scavenger hunts or conversation starters about art and nature.
